What Makes Art Modern

Although many different styles are encompassed by the term, there are certain underlying principles that define modernist art: A rejection of history and conservative values (such as realistic depiction of subjects); innovation and experimentation with form (the shapes, colours and lines that make up the work) with a.

What kind of art is modern?

These modern movements include Neo-Impressionism, Symbolism, Fauvism, Cubism, Futurism, Expressionism, Suprematism, Constructivism, Metaphysical painting, De Stijl, Dada, Surrealism, Social Realism, Abstract Expressionism, Pop art, Op art, Minimalism, and Neo-Expressionism.

What is the difference between classic and modern art?

Function: Classical art depicts a scene, inspires devotion, or tells a story. These stories often depict mythology or religious scenes. Modern art focuses more on expressing the ideas or feelings of an artist. Some modern artworks have no definite meaning, purpose, or story behind them at all.

What influenced modern art?

Influences upon these movements were varied: from exposure to Eastern decorative arts, particularly Japanese printmaking, to the coloristic innovations of Turner and Delacroix, to a search for more realism in the depiction of common life, as found in the work of painters such as Jean-François Millet.

What is the relationship of modern and contemporary art?

One answer is simple: time. Modern art came before contemporary art. Most art historians and critics put the beginning of modern art in the West at around the 1860s, continuing up to the 1960s. Whereas, contemporary art means art made in the present day.

What is modern art in simple words?

Modern art refers to artistic works produced from the 1860s to about the 1970s. It refers to the style and philosophy of the art produced during that era. The term modern art is usually associated with art in which the traditions of the past have been thrown aside in a spirit of experimentation.

What defines style the most in art?

Style is basically the manner in which the artist portrays his or her subject matter and how the artist expresses his or her vision. Style is determined by the characteristics that describe the artwork, such as the way the artist employs form, color, and composition, to name just a few.
